Two atoms of hydrogen combine with one atom of oxygen to form water. Both hydrogen and oxygen are gases at room temperature, and they need to be activated in order to form H2O when combined. The activation, through a spark or flame, produces the water when these atoms are combined.

An atom is not a compound. A compound is a pure substance that is composed of atoms of two or more elements chemically combined. The elements hydrogen and oxygen combine to form water, which is a compound. 2H2 + O2 --> 2H2O
Two hydrogen atoms need to be combined with one oxygen atom to form a molecule of water (H2O). Or you could have two hydrogen to two oxygen atoms, forming hydrogen peroxide (H2O2) but this is unstable and decomposes back to water and oxygen gas.
